Add a Handset to Your Smartphone with the Solo Travel

We use affiliate links. If you buy something through the links on this page, we may earn a commission at no cost to you. Learn more.

native union solo travelI don’t find cellphones or smartphones especially comfortable to hold for my marathon phone calls with my friend Leah or my husband while he’s away on a business trip.  I purchased the iClooly Phonestand and use that wired handset when I’m making long calls.  The Solo Travel handset from Native Union would be great for my husband to throw in his laptop bag for our conversations while he travels.  The Solo Travel has a long, straight, nylon-wrapped cord that I actually prefer to the coiled cord on my iClooly handset.  There’s a button on the handset for answering/disconnecting calls directly from the handset.  The handset is black with a soft-touch finish; the cord is available in red or gray.  It has a 3.5mm audio connector for use with your iOS device or laptop.  It comes with a travel pouch and a cable splitter if your device has separate connectors for headphones and microphones.  It’s $29.99 from Native Union.  Adapters are available for phones that use a different headphone connector.  And FYI, using handsets like this reduces your exposure to radiation from the phone.  Native Union says the Solo Travel reduces your exposure by up to 99% compared to a direct use of your mobile phone.
